MDX-20用の改造

Dependencies:   FatFileSystemCpp

Revision:
10:cce9366e2d73
Parent:
8:6e23bf867e38
--- a/usbMemory.h	Sun Oct 14 09:39:45 2018 +0000
+++ b/usbMemory.h	Mon Oct 15 23:04:07 2018 +0000
@@ -6,7 +6,14 @@
 
 int32_t fileDetect(int32_t fileNumber, char *fileName, int32_t *fileNumberMax);
 int32_t fileSelect(char *fileName, int32_t *numberLine);
-uint32_t fileOneLineRead(char *fileName, char *data, int32_t dataNumber, int32_t numberLine);
+
+// 関数を呼ぶたびにfile openして指定行まで空回しするので時間がかかる。その代わりopen-closeを考える必要がない
+int32_t fileOneLineRead(char *fileName, char *data, int32_t dataNumber, int32_t numberLine);
+
+// fileをopenしっぱなしにして先頭から順番に読むときに使う関数郡(fileOneLineRead()を使うとストレス二なる場合に使う)
+int32_t fileOpen(char *fileName);
+int32_t fileClose(char *fileName);
+int32_t fileLineRead(char *fileName, char *data, int32_t dataNumber, int32_t *numberLine);
 
 int usbMemoryCheck(void);
 
@@ -14,4 +21,5 @@
 
 
 
+
 #endif // USBMEMORY_H
\ No newline at end of file